Created in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been engaged to reducing the time to market for innovators developing new medical devices. The company excels by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times of approximately 1 to 3 days—an achievement unreachable with larger EO sterilization services.
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ard observed the significant need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for agile development programs creating inn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is critical in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old considerable value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.
Besides rout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Collaborating with Blue Line enables developers of new medical devices to substantially shorten their schedules, expeditiously assess new design iterations, and expedite product launches.

Reasons Medical Device Sterilization is Essential
Protection from infections remains a cornerstone of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Effective sterilization of medical devices substantially re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ers alike. Poor sterilization can cause outbreaks of critical di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.
Methods of Medical Device Sterilization
The science behind sterilization has advanced significantly over the last century, employing a variety of methods suited to diverse types of devices and materials. Some of the most frequently utilized techniques include:
Sterilization by Autoclaving
Autoclaving remains the most prevalent and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is efficient, affordable, and sustainable,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.
Next-generation Developments in Device Sterilization in Healthcare
As the industry advances, several key trends are influencing device sterilization standards:
Eco-Conscious Sterilization Approaches
As environmental compliance rules heighten, enterprises are actively pursuing ecological sterilization processes. Initiatives include lowering reliance on noxious ch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ring reusable packaging strategies, and optimizing power use in sterilization practices.
Advanced Materials and Device Complexity
The proliferation of state-of-the-art med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ization techniques capable of handling delicate materials. Evolution in sterilization include methods such as low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ging vulnerable components.
Automated Sterilization Tracking
With advances in digital technology, documentation of sterilization protocols is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er comprehensive docum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time alerts, significantly reducing human error and boosting patient safety.
